Daily Archives: January 11, 2021

The 5 Most Expensive Places to Buy Property in Sweden

For those people who are planning to invest in property in Sweden, the average price of property is around $5200 per square meter. Things change somewhat when we move to Stockholm which is widely acknowledged to be the most expensive city in the country and here the average price...